In a 1988 paper [5] economists John Y. Campbell and Robert Shiller concluded that "a long moving average of real earnings helps to forecast future real dividends" which in turn are correlated with returns on stocks. The idea is to take a long-term average of earnings (typically 5 or 10 year) and adjust for inflation to forecast future returns.

The expected return (or expected gain) on a financial investment is the expected value of its return (of the profit on the investment). It is a measure of the center of the distribution of the random variable that is the return. [ 1 ]
A reasonably accurate equation for the percent Total Return in a year of any security is the sum of the percent gain (or loss, a negative percent) over the year in the security value, plus the annual dividend yield expressed as a percent (100 × annual dividends divided by the security price at the beginning of the year).
